5 definitions
transcription (Noun) — | Something written, especially copied from one medium to another, as a typewritten version of dictation |
transcription (Noun) — | (genetics) the organic process whereby the DNA sequence in a gene is copied into mRNA; the process whereby a base sequence of messenger RNA is synthesized on a template of complementary DNA |
transcription (Noun) — | A sound or television recording (e.g., from a broadcast to a tape recording) |
transcription (Noun) — | The act of arranging and adapting a piece of music |
transcription (Noun) — | The act of making a record (especially an audio record) 1 example |
1. ex. "she watched the transcription from a sound-proof booth" |
